Ying Wei
About
Ying Wei has authored 25 papers that have received a total of 304 indexed citations.
This includes 13 papers in Atmospheric Science, 13 papers in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is and 11 papers in Geophysics. The topics of these papers are Air Quality and Health Impacts (13 papers), Atmospheric chemistry and aerosols (13 papers) and Geological and Geochemical Analysis (11 papers). Ying Wei is often cited by papers focused on Air Quality and Health Impacts (13 papers), Atmospheric chemistry and aerosols (13 papers) and Geological and Geochemical Analysis (11 papers) and coll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Australia. Ying Wei's co-authors include Jianping Zheng, Zifa Wang, Yuping Su, Xueshun Chen and Huiyun Du and has published in prestigious journals such as Geochimica et Cosmochimica Acta, Environmental Pollution and Atmospheric Environment.
